text: Ernst Melzer was a German educator and philosopher born in the Silesian village of Leifersdorf. He studied philosophy and theology at the University of Bonn, earning his doctorate in 1860. From 1868 to 1885 he taught classes in Neisse. He died in Bonn on February 1, 1899. Initially a prominent supporter of Güntherianism; in the 1870s he became involved with the German Old Catholic movement.
